The waveform preview in Clipforge renders from a downsampled peak file rather than the raw audio, generated at upload time by the Brindle worker pool. This keeps scrubbing responsive even on hour-long sessions, at the cost of a few seconds of preprocessing. For the release, we froze the downsampling parameters after testing against Orla's podcast corpus — changing them invalidates every cached peak file. The shipped constants are these.

limits module of fafog-tawef:
CAPS = {
    "belath": 369,
    "queneth": 818,
    "ralwyn": 169,
    "goriel": 1004,
    "novvan": 808,
}

Ticket: export retries are flaky again. When a Fernwhistle export job fails mid-stream, the retry kicks in but reuses the stale cursor, so we end up with duplicate rows in the customer bundle. Devon patched the cursor reset on Friday and it looks solid in staging. Flagging for the release manager since this should ride the Thursday train. The trace for the verified run is below.

build token for fajop-kageg: htk14_a2d40227103e0f

Subject: Gallerio audio-guide review access

Hi team — the Gallerio audio-guide build is ready for review. The tour-sync endpoints are staged and the changelog covers the offline playback fix. Please verify the manifest checksums before approving. To pull the staging builds, authenticate your requests with the bearer token provided below.

login token, fafop-fahap: eyJhbGciOiJIUzI1NiIsInR5cCI6IkpXVCJ9.eyJzdWIiOiI02NgR8_3ABIn0.G6X7XvRLvSfI